Reasons to book a car rental around University of Hawaii at Hilo

Renting a car near the University of Hawaii at Hilo offers the freedom and flexibility to explore the stunning surroundings at your own pace. With a rental car, you can easily visit nearby attractions such as Liliuokalani Park and Gardens, located just 2 miles away, perfect for family outings and outdoor experiences. The University of Hawaii at Hilo Performing Arts Center, less than 1 mile from campus, provides cultural enrichment and entertainment options. Additionally, St. Joseph Catholic Church, also 2 miles away, offers a unique cultural experience.

A rental car is especially convenient for families and travelers with luggage, allowing for easy management of belongings while you explore. You can venture into the city of Hilo, where you can enjoy Carlsmith Beach Park, Rainbow Falls, and Coconut Island Park. The nearby neighborhood of Keaukaha, only 3 miles from the university, features beautiful parks, while the city of Keaau, 6 miles away, offers attractions like Ha'ena Beach and Mauna Loa Macadamia Nut Factory. Having a car enhances your travel experience, making it simple to visit multiple locations without the constraints of public transportation.

10 tips to save on your car rental around University of Hawaii at Hilo

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search by selecting vehicle type and features. Whether you require an SUV for additional space, a convertible for summer fun, or an economy car for budget-friendly travel,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the ideal option for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ental prices can vary based on demand, so it’s advisable to reserve your car well in advance of your trip. By booking early, you are likely to secure lower rates and enjoy a wider selection, particularly during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Smaller vehicles are typically more affordable to rent and easier to maneuver in crowded areas. Mid-size options offer a good compromise between c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ily surcharges, and certain vehicle categories—such as SUVs or luxury models—may not be available. This can also impact renters over the age of 70. Always verify the age requirements prior to booking.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rental agreements require a full-to-full fuel policy, meaning you must return the car with a full tank to avoid additional fees. This is often the most favorable option. Other agreements might offer full-to-empty or prepaid fueling options, which can also be convenient. Just ensure you return the car empty in those cases.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ience may justify the c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ies primarily acc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provides peace of mind if anything unforeseen occurs during your trip. Adding car rental insurance is simple when booking through Expedia.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you’re planning extensive road trips, seek out rentals that offer unlimited mileage to prevent extra char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ver’s license is necessary to rent a car.

Best time to rent a car around University of Hawaii at Hilo

The best time to rent a car around the University of Hawaii at Hilo is January, when prices are slightly low despite high demand. Following this, July offers slightly low prices with average demand, making it another good option. March and May also provide average pricing and lower demand, creating a nice balance. However, April tends to be the most expensive month, with slightly high prices and average demand, which can make it less appealing for budget-conscious renters.
